On , OSHA opened a referral health inspection of BLACK RIVER COMMODITIES, LLC in 910 TOWNSEND DRIVE, POCAHONTAS, AR 72455 (NAICS 311212). OSHA activity number 347485526.
OSHA opens inspections for many reasons — routine scheduling under a national or local emphasis program, an employee complaint or referral, or a follow-up after a reported injury. Opening or conducting an inspection is not itself an allegation or a finding that this employer broke any rule; any findings appear as the citations listed below, and citations can be contested, reduced, or withdrawn.

29 CFR 1910.134(c)(1): A written respiratory protection program that included the provisions in 29 CFR 1910.134(c)(1)(i) - (ix) with worksite specific procedures was not established and implemented for required respirator use: On or about May 15, 2024, and times prior thereto, the employer did not have a written respiratory protection program for employees required to wear elastomeric and N95 tight-fitting respirators when performing grain storage, cleaning, and drying activities.

29 CFR 1910.134(e)(1): The employer did not provide a medical evaluation to determine the employee's ability to use a respirator, before the employee was fit tested or required to use the respirator in the workplace: On or about May 15, 2024, and times prior thereto, inside of the rice grain bins, employees performing grain storage, cleaning, and drying activities were required to wear elastomeric and N95 tight-fitting respirators, without a medical evaluation.

29 CFR 1910.134(f)(2): Employee(s) using tight-fitting facepiece respirators were not fit tested prior to initial use of the respirator: On or about May 15, 2024, and at times prior thereto, inside of the rice bins, employees required to clean the bins using brooms and shovels were provided and required to wear elastomeric and N95 tight-fitting respirators, without being fit tested prior to initial use.

29 CFR 1910.134(g)(1)(i)(A): Respirators with tight-fitting facepieces were worn by employees who had facial hair that came between the sealing surface of the facepiece and the face or that interfered with valve function: On or about May 15, 2024, and times prior thereto, inside rice bins, employees required to clean rice bins had facial hair while wearing elastomeric respirators.
